About 4,6-diamino-1-propylpyrimidine-2-thione
4,6-diamino-1-propylpyrimidine-2-thione (PubChem CID 15200361) has the molecular formula C7H12N4S
and a molecular weight of 184.27 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is 4,6-diamino-1-propylpyrimidine-2-thione.
